John Crabb 1666–1736 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: Abt. 1666

Birth Location: Liskeard, Cornwall, , England

Death Date: 1736

Death Location: Liskeard, Cornwall, England

Father: 🧬 Crabb

Mother: Joanne Harris

Spouse(s): 🧬 Gill

Children(s): William Crabb, Loveday Crabb, George Crabb

The story of John Crabb began in 1666 in Liskeard, Cornwall, , England. John Crabb married Agnes Ann Gill, and had children including George Crabb, Loveday Crabb, William Crabb. John Crabb passed away in 1736 in Liskeard, Cornwall, England.
